[Antitumor effects of electrothermal and electrochemical therapy on mice with sarcoma180].

Cai-jun Sun1, Lei Xie.   

Abstract

OBJECTIVE: To explore the anti-tumor effects and the mechanism of a new treatment for Sarcoma180 in mice using both hyperthermia (H) and electrochemical therapy (ECT).
METHODS: A group of mice with Sarcoma180 (1 cm in diameter) were divided randomly into four groups and given different treatments: Control, ECT alone, H alone and electrothermal & electrochemical therapy (ETECT). The volumes of the tumors were calculated everyday after treatment. The tumor tissues were examined morphologically at 0, 6, 24 and 72 hours after treatment.
RESULTS: The tumors treated with ETECT were completely destroyed, and did not recur within a period of ten days by pathological examination. Results of this group were significantly different with the other groups (P<0.01). However, recurred tumors were found in 6 mice of H group and 5 mice of ECT group, respectively.
CONCLUSIONS: Based on the results obtained, ETECT induced by ETECD (D-device) is an effective way to eliminate cancer. It is capable of completely destroying cancer cells in a short time. The rate of Sarcoma180 inhibition is 100%, and malignant cells can't recur. The research provided theoretical and experimental bases for the treatment of oral cancer by a new approach to treat oral cancer.
